Flowertin is the het ship between Flower and Gelatin from the Battle for Dream Island fandom.
Canon[]
Battle for Dream Island Again[]
When Ruby recovers Flower with the Hand-powered Recovery Center, Gelatin throws a freeze juice syringe at her and tells Ruby not to recover her again. At night, Flower tries to poison Gelatin using a bug for payback. However, he reveals that he is immune to bug poison and insults Flower for being dumb enough not to know. He freezes her again and walks away.
Battle for BFDI[]
Gelatin and Flower are both stuck on a hill with lava surrounding them. When Gelatin says that there isn't enough room, Flower agrees and pushes him off the hill. Gelatin screams in pain from sinking into the lava as Flower makes herself more comfortable being trapped on the hill.

Fanon[]
Flowertin as a ship is somewhat rare in the Battle for Dream Island fandom overall. Most of the fan art reflects off of the two's accomplishments throughout the fourth season, Battle for BFB, since the two were the finalists of the season. Since the two grew much closer within the last episodes of the season, fans were expecting the ship to take off especially after the release of the season finale. The ship has gained a small following mainly on DeviantArt and video sharing platforms afterwards, while a good amount of fans enjoy the friendship that resulted in the two being finalists. The ship is rivaled by the two's more popular romantic pairings such as Floweruby and Gelapop.
On AO3, there are four works under their tag.
